WebJul 10, 2013 · The Series 70 sights I have messed with on Mausers and such varied in their click equivalents between 1/4 and 1/2 MOA. Depends when it was made. ... The Redfield 70's have enough backlash in their systems to preclude use by serious target shooters back in the day. Those guys went for the Lyman 48 and never looked back. Sadly, that sight was ...
